So far so good after 20,000 miles. I leased the ML used with 46,000 miles included a 2 year Starmark warranty. The rate was so low I could not pass it up. I have only had it in once to correct the rear tailgate lock. I live 65 miles from the dealer so I buy my own filter and get the oil changed at Walmart with Mobil 1 for under $50. My thought is only use the dealer if you have to. I have the same complaints with the quirky layout of the cup holders and window switches. Overall it has been a pleasure to own and drive. Would consider getting another if the deal was right.
